1. A system for measuring health information of a user via a body part of the user, the electrical device being wearable on the body part of the user, the system comprising:

  • an electronic device powered by an internal primary power source embedded in the electronic device, and configured to measure the health information of the user via the body part;

    a circuitry coupled to the internal primary power source having a predefined threshold, and configured to determine an amount of time elapsed in charging the internal primary power source, and to transmit data; and

    a removable secondary power source configured to charge the internal primary power source with secondary power when the removable secondary power source is coupled to the internal primary power source through the circuitry and in response to the internal primary power source having reached the predefined threshold, andwherein the circuitry is further configured to log the amount of time elapsed before a power level of the removable secondary power source drops below the predefined threshold, and to transmit data indicative of the logged amount of time.
